Yicheng Qin
|
8eac28350d
raft: avoid unexpected self-bootstrap state machine
|
10 years ago |
Xiang Li
|
e9cb510ef5
raft: node.Add needs the pubAddr field
|
10 years ago |
Xiang Li
|
3817661f82
raft: rename ConfigAdd/ConfigRemove -> AddNode/RemoveNode
|
10 years ago |
Xiang Li
|
9f315ffe10
raft: make entry type public
|
10 years ago |
Xiang Li
|
584186c7ff
add HasLeader function
|
10 years ago |
Blake Mizerany
|
dd94d5d4e8
raft: move tick comments into cases
|
10 years ago |
Blake Mizerany
|
15a8b46359
raft: add/remove -> addNode/removeNode
|
10 years ago |
Blake Mizerany
|
e5b9e22518
raft: Step returns ok
|
10 years ago |
Blake Mizerany
|
a10461f60d
raft: Add/Remove -> add/remove
|
10 years ago |
Blake Mizerany
|
3a85d97fd9
raft: group Node fields
|
10 years ago |
Xiang Li
|
6e95448ad7
raft: correct comment for n.Next
|
10 years ago |
Xiang Li
|
7e27d588ff
raft: return all the appliable entries
|
10 years ago |
Blake Mizerany
|
f8a3ac9338
raft: make Msgs one line
|
10 years ago |
Blake Mizerany
|
d12b2c39dd
raft: blake is OCD
|
10 years ago |
Blake Mizerany
|
78bbb37018
raft: Config -> config
|
10 years ago |
Blake Mizerany
|
fb1ca245a7
raft: remove unused ClusterId
|
10 years ago |
Blake Mizerany
|
8c12d6d00f
raft: refactor Node.Add/Remove
|
10 years ago |
Blake Mizerany
|
96059a496a
raft: replace Node.id
|
10 years ago |
Blake Mizerany
|
abd2448931
raft: addr -> id
|
10 years ago |
Blake Mizerany
|
c24b6b4150
raft: init stateMachine in New
|
10 years ago |
Blake Mizerany
|
7cdd148e24
raft: StartCluster -> Dictate
|
10 years ago |
Xiang Li
|
1a75beb57c
raft: add confAdd and confRemove entry type
|
10 years ago |
Yicheng Qin
|
b5f887f5d2
raft: add cluster test
|
10 years ago |
Yicheng Qin
|
5cad4e595c
raft: add create cluster of itself
|
10 years ago |
Yicheng Qin
|
193756fa38
raft: add remove node
|
10 years ago |
Xiang Li
|
961518c893
raft: execute log entries in node.step
|
10 years ago |
Xiang Li
|
989f41477d
raft: rename peer -> peers
|
10 years ago |
Xiang Li
|
c03fbf68d6
raft: add conf safety
|
10 years ago |
Xiang Li
|
853a458a0d
raft: change ins from array to map
|
10 years ago |
Yicheng Qin
|
4d22ff90d5
raft: refactor network simulator
|
10 years ago |